Holding Your Camera

-Hold the camera securely with both hands and your elbows against your body for a sta- ble position.

- To take a vertical picture, hold the camera so that the flash is at the top.

Please be careful that your fingers, hair, or the strap do not cover the lens, flash, or the light sensor.

Viewfinder and Indicator LEDs

In the macro-photo mode (p.42), we recommend that you use the LCD monitor for composing your pictures (p.35). If you use the viewfinder, what you can see and what the camera records may be different.
